No BS summary

Senior Product Line Manager for IP routing and network modernization. Requires 10+ years in product management or network transformation within Service Provider / carrier environments and deep IP routing expertise (BGP, MPLS, Segment Routing). Remote with primary location-based pay in Canada.

What you'll do

  • Identify, evaluate, and define innovative IP solution opportunities that drive differentiation and growth.
  • Collaborate with Account teams to engage lead customers and facilitate adoption of products and solutions for network modernization.
  • Own definition of Service Provider service/network transformation programs including actionable project plans and identified portfolio requirement gaps.
  • Factor in migration strategy, operational simplification, automation, resilience, performance, scalability, and service velocity.
  • Partner with PLM organization to align innovation and transformation requirements with Ciena’s routing portfolio roadmap.
  • Work with PLM and Engineering to translate market needs and emerging AI-enabled operating models into detailed product requirements and roadmap priorities.
  • Provide thought leadership on AI, automation, advanced routing technologies, and modern service orchestration.
  • Track competitive developments and industry trends in Service Provider transformation, AI-based networking, automation frameworks, IP routing, and cloud-connected network architectures.
  • Produce roadmap narratives, whitepapers, transformation frameworks, customer presentations, and value propositions to support executive engagement and sales enablement.

What they require

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ering or related technical field; advanced degree preferred.
  • 10+ years of experience in Product Management, technical strategy, network architecture, consulting, or transformation leadership within routing, networking, telecom, cloud infrastructure, or Service Provider environments.
  • Proven track record of contributing to or leading large Service Provider network transformation projects, including modernization of IP/MPLS, metro, edge, access, cloud interconnect, or converged packet-optical network environments.
  • Demonstrated ability to work collaboratively and drive alignment across product teams, engineering teams, sales teams, and customer stakeholders.
  • Strong communication, strategic thinking, and multi-level presentation skills, from engineering discussions to executive-level transformation narratives.
  • Experience defining routing solutions, AI/automation-driven network capabilities, or transformation frameworks for large-scale Service Provider deployments.
  • Direct engagement experience with Tier-1/2 Service Providers on IP network modernization, backbone evolution, metro transformation, edge cloud, automation, or AI-related initiatives.
  • Experience supporting customer business cases, migration plans, architecture workshops, or executive-level transformation discussions.
  • Familiarity with ML analytics platforms, streaming telemetry, data pipelines, orchestration systems, cloud-native architectures, and operational support systems used in Service Provider environments.
